Assam: Congress condemned shooting during evictions in Darrang

Guwahati: The opposition parties blamed the Assam government for carrying out the eviction drive in Darrang on Thursday, making hundreds of families lose a pandemic place during a pandemic.
PCC PSAM in a statement said it drove away from their residence during a pandemic was a violation of the Supreme Court direction.
President Assam PCC Bhupen Borah strongly condemned the police opening fire on resident demonstrators in the Dholpur area in Sipajhar during the trip, carried out by the Darrang Regency Government and the police.
Two people died, while several others, including the police, were injured in clashes.
“The eviction action was inhuman, especially during Covid.
The Supreme Court has also provided direction of the eviction.
But the Government of Assam, led by CM Himanta Buswa Sarma, still insisted, behaving autocratically to expel the dholpur residents who have lived in the area since the year seventies, “Borah said.
Before the merging of the drive was launched, the Congress said the government should regulate their alternative rehabilitation and housing for families whose homes were destroyed to start the state agricultural project in Garukhuti in Darrang.

AIDF Secretary General Aminul Islam demanded that Rs 50 Lakh be paid to their died relatives and Rs 20 Lakh to injured.
“We demanded the CBI probe into the incident.
The police could use rubber bullets and water cannons to control the situation but people were shot in the chest,” Islam said.
“We demanded 6 BIGHA cultivation land and one BIGHA housing plot for each family evicted,” he said.
The Kristi Mukti farmer organization Samiti Samiti (KMSS) alleged that Assam was on the verge of being the ‘state-ruled state’ during the current government of the BJP leadership government.
The Raijor Dal, led by Akhil Gogoi, is also called evictions in the Muslim region inhabited by Garukhuti as ‘communal prejudice’.
“Expel family without planning to rehabilitate them against human rights,” said Publicity Secretary KMSS Ratul Hussain.
